Holcus rigidus is a species in the Poaceae family, native to several islands in the Azores and Germany. It was first described by Hochst. in 1840.

Description

Holcus rigidus belongs to the genus Holcus and is part of the grass family, Poaceae. This species is found on multiple islands in the Azores, including Corvo Island, Faial Island, Flores Island, Graciosa Island, Pico Island, Santa Maria Island, São Jorge Island, São Miguel Island, and Terceira Island. It also occurs in Germany. The species was first scientifically described by Hochst. in 1840.
